About Puyallup

Camp Harmony is the unofficial euphemistic name of the Puyallup Assembly Center, a temporary facility within the system of internment camps set up for Japanese Americans during World War II. Approximately 7,390 Americans of Japanese descent from Western Washington and Alaska were sent to the camp (nearly doubling the

Read more town of Puyallup's population of 7,500) before being transferred to the War Relocation Authority camps at Minidoka, Idaho, Tule Lake, California and Heart Mountain, Wyoming.

Worth the detour from Puyallup

5 notable places within an hour's drive.

museum

LeMay - America's Car Museum

One of the world's largest automotive museums with 350 vehicles in a striking facility overlooking Tacoma's waterfront.

13 km · about 25 min drive

museum

Museum of Pop Culture (MoPOP)

Frank Gehry-designed museum celebrating contemporary popular culture through music, sci-fi, fantasy, and video game exhibits.

49 km · about 55 min drive

landmark

Space Needle

Futuristic observation tower built for the 1962 World's Fair, an iconic symbol of Seattle's skyline.

49 km · about 55 min drive

waterfall

Snoqualmie Falls

A spectacular 82-meter waterfall east of Seattle, sacred to the Snoqualmie people and featured in Twin Peaks.

52 km · about 60 min drive

national park

Mount Rainier National Park

An active stratovolcano towering at 14,411 feet, draped in glaciers and surrounded by wildflower meadows.

55 km · about 65 min drive

Driving roads near Puyallup

  • 68 kmChinook PassWA-410 crosses the Cascade crest at 5,430 feet on Mount Rainier's eastern flank; the stone arch at the summit frames one of the classic postcard views of the volcano.
